GVI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2014 in Review
100 of the 3,475 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Intermediate Government/Credit Bond ETF (GVI) for Q1 2014, worth a combined $1.04B — up 5.6% from $980M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 15 funds opened new GVI positions and 12 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 27 added to existing stakes and 41 trimmed.
The largest buyer was TD Ameritrade Investment Management, adding an estimated $23.5M. The largest seller was Beaumont Financial Advisors, cutting an estimated $7.33M.
